How to Play AY in Free-For-All Elimination 21 Players
The objective is to guide the simulation through over 20 episodes until only one winner remains. The game follows a strict cycle: Nominations -> Voting -> Elimination. You must use the "Safety Radar" to identify which players are at risk and who has secured their spot for another round.
Controls and Interaction
The gameplay is driven by a simple click-and-reveal system, making it intuitive for all players.
| Action | Input | Result |
|---|---|---|
| Advance Episode | Click / Interact | Moves the game to the next broadcast phase |
| Choose Twist | Menu Selection | Triggers special events that can alter the outcome |
| Check Safety | Interaction | Reveals who is safe and who is up for elimination |
Atmosphere and Audio Design
One of the standout features of this simulator is its professional broadcast-style presentation. The interface emphasizes lists and rankings, building suspense as names are revealed one by one. The audio design is equally important, featuring an extensive music list that shifts to match the emotional weight of each episode. Notable tracks include Celestial Valley for early competition and Death Wind for the high-stakes finale.
